Paytm Payments Bank Limited (PPBL) on Friday announced the launch of a 'Cash at Home' facility for senior citizens with various abilities in the National Capital Region so that they do not have to walk during the Covid-19 epidemic. Paytm has started this system for those who have cash problems due to Coronavirus.




This new service will enable them to increase cash withdrawal requests in the Paytm Payments Bank app and the requested amount will be delivered to their home.

The 'Cash at Home' facility is the latest among the services launched by the bank to make the banking experience more convenient and accessible for bank customers. Recently, it has launched a Direct Benefit Transfer (DBT) facility where customers are able to avail more than 400 government subsidies directly in their PPBL Savings Account, ”PPBL said in a statement.

"The process of availing 'Cash at Home' facility is easy and non-stop. Any senior citizen who has a savings account with Paytm Payments Bank can enter the desired amount by clicking on the tab of their Paytm app and submit their application." We will deliver the requested amount to their registered address within 2 days T. The minimum amount that can be requested will be limited to Rs.1000 and the maximum amount will be limited to Rs.5000.
Satish Kumar Gupta, Chief Executive Officer, and Managing Director, Paytm Payments Bank, said, "We have continued our efforts to expand our digital banking network in the country and will benefit our millions of customers with innovative features and comparable services."

"Our recent 'Cash at Home' facility will be very helpful for people who cannot go to ATMs or bank branches due to age, health, or any other problem," he added.
